INSTITUTIONAL AND ECONOMIC TRANSFORMATION OF REPUBLIKA SRPSKA FOLLOWS
BANJA LUKA, SEPTEMBER 11 /SRNA/ – The Government of Republika Srpska adopted a conclusion concerning the initiation of institutional and economic transformation of Republika Srpska toward a self-sustainable, fiscally stable, and development-oriented community, with strong reliance on domestic resources, markets, and human potential.
It was noted that, in addition to the concrete goals outlined in point one of this conclusion, the core of programmatic activities for the next mandate period will consist of directions and tasks defined by the Prime Minister in his expose presented to the National Assembly of Republika Srpska. The Government expects maximum agility from all holders of public functions and all employees in the public sector, along with a professional, expert, and responsible approach to assigned tasks, high-level work discipline, and work for the common good aimed at the economic advancement and prosperity of Republika Srpska. This conclusion relates to government activities during the mandate period, with objectives including the strengthening and confirmation of Republika Srpska’s status in accordance with the Dayton Peace Accords and the Constitution of Republika Srpska, as well as the analysis and preparation for the reorganization of Republika Srpska’s institutions, public enterprises, and public administration. The objectives also include reviewing the role of Republika Srpska’s judicial institutions in safeguarding constitutionality and legality within Republika Srpska and BiH, as well as taking measures to enforce Republika Srpska laws, particularly those adopted in the previous period concerning Dayton jurisdictions of Republika Srpska, the Government Public Relations Bureau stated. The Government’s conclusion also covers the implementation of foreign policy activities in coordination with the President of Republika Srpska and the Serb member of the Presidency of BiH, as well as continued cooperation and joint action with the authorities of Serbia in accordance with the Declaration on the Protection of National and Political Rights and the Shared Future of the Serb People, dated June 8 of last year. This conclusion comes into effect on the day of its adoption. The first special session of the Government of Republika Srpska was attended by the President of Republika Srpska Milorad Dodik, Speaker of the National Assembly of Republika Srpska Nenad Stevandić, and the presidents of the parties forming the parliamentary majority.
